Abstract

An ink fountain with an ink-duct roller in the inking mechanism of printing presses, with a device for filling printing ink into the ink fountain, is described. The device for filling ink is mounted on a sled so that it can be moved back and forth in the longitudinal direction of the ink fountain. A sensor is fastened to the sled, and when the ink level is too low, the sensor controls the ink feed. Thereby, a precise regulation of the amount of ink added can be achieved by means of a downstream dosing device.
